			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Shienryu</strong> is another <strong>2D shoot’em-up</strong> classic <strong>Japanese import</strong> made available in Europe by <strong>MonkeyPaw Games</strong> for the first time on the <strong>European Playstation Network Store</strong> (<strong>PSN</strong>). The game is simple for anyone to play and with a cooperative two player mode; you and a friend can both join in with the action and destroy anything that even slightly moves.</p>
<p>However, Shienryu does offer some challenges as you must reach the end with only a few lives, although pick-ups will help you along the way by giving you lives, increased ammunition, faster shooting or being able to shoot lighting!</p>
<p>At the end of the game you can record your score on a local leaderboard to see all your scores. Shienryu can be played on both <strong>PS3 </strong>and <strong>PSP</strong>.</p>
<p>Although it isn’t the number 1 shoot’em-up around, it is worth a go for anyone looking for a bit of cooperative madness, and is well worth every penny of the price- £3.99.</p>
<p>Buzzin’ Games   5/10</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Sonic Wings Special</strong> is a <strong>Japanese shoot’em-up classic</strong>, fresh to <strong>Playstation 3</strong> via the <strong>Playstation  Network Store</strong> (<strong>PSN</strong>). The vertical scroller is very quick to get the hang of, especially with only a couple of ‘need-to-know’ buttons, it is easy and fun for anyone who is new to the shoot’em-up concept can  join in and progress through the game. It has 4 different levels of intensity ranging from easy to pro, which will offer gamers of all abilities a great challenge.</p>
<p>The Sonic Wings Special story is enjoyable to play through over 9 missions; and there are 17 different levels altogether you can select. The game can also be played in a two player cooperative mode and the other player can join at any other point through the game. This obviously makes the game more manic; with bullets flying everywhere, but it means you can both enjoy the game at the same time.</p>
<p>Each stage has its own unique touches with varying enemy ships which gives you something new to look forward to on each mission. You can also interact with some of the scenery. There are different characters available to use, each with their own unique warship which all come with special moves to really wreak havoc on the enemy. As you progress through this 2D computer game your ships’ guns will improve with increased quantity and quality of missiles to aid you against the more challenging boss battles at the end of each round.</p>
<p>With different game modes, a good selection of characters (including unlockable ones) and a multipath story this game is definitely a worthy purchase for fans of the retro style shoot’em-up genre.</p>
<p><strong>Sonic Wings Special</strong> is released on European <strong>PSN </strong>&amp; <strong>PSP</strong> by <strong>MonkeyPaw</strong> <strong>Games Inc</strong> price £3.99.</p>
<p>Buzzin’ Games  7/10</p>

<p><strong>MonkeyPaw Games</strong> Inc. announced today that<strong> GaiaSeed</strong> is now available on the recently launched Japanese <strong>PS One</strong> Import section on the European <strong>PlayStation Network</strong>.</p>
<p>The release marks the first time that European gamers will get the chance to play the addicting horizontal shooter in its pure, un-touched form.</p>
<p>As with most games in the Import section, the release marks the first time that many gamers will get to play the direct-from-Japan import.</p>
<p>GaiaSeed is one of the greatest shooters that never made it to Western markets. The classic is currently available at the affordable price of EU €4.99.</p>
<blockquote><p>“We&#8217;re gradually bringing back Japanese classics without the need of paying a premium price because of their rarity. GaiaSeed is a great example of a classic shooter that simply needed to be shared with the masses. The silky smooth gameplay has definitely stood the test of time and still remains as one of the most addicting space shooters ever,” said John Greiner, president and CEO of MonkeyPaw Games.</p></blockquote>
<p><strong>About GaiaSeed</strong><br />
GaiaSeed is a horizontal shooter from Techno Soleil featuring solid control, precise bullet collision and a simple powerup system that’s a blast to use. The smooth and silky display of algorhythmic perfection always challenges but never frustrates.</p>
<p>Featuring six stages, GaiaSeed’s massive 2D backgrounds and variable difficulty further increase the game’s replay value for high-score perfectionists. The title’s unique presentation with techno-beat ambiance and fast-paced visual effects also remind gamers today of the uniqueness of past classic shooters.</p>
<p>A rare find that normally sells for upwards in the $150 range, GaiaSeed is a great classic play that fans of other shooter classics like R-Type and Gradius will appreciate.</p>
<p><strong>More Import Classics from MonkeyPaw Games</strong><br />
MonkeyPaw Games plans to import more classic Japanese PlayStation®Network games to European digital markets at a fair price. Fans of import games are encouraged to voice their suggestions on our social networks for their most-wanted Japanese titles. Other released titles courtesy of MonkeyPaw Games include the eye-opening Cho Aniki and the challenging Sonic Wings Special, both classic 2D shooters.</p>
<p>Cho Aniki combines challenging and quirky gameplay with a hilarious cast of over-the-top Japanese body builders. Sonic Wings Special is a critically-acclaimed shooter with tight controls and enemy bosses that overflow with nostalgia.</p>
<p>These games are also available on the European PlayStation®Network at a price point of EU €4.99 each.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Electronic Arts</strong> released the first version of<strong> FIFA</strong>, also known as <strong>FIFA Football</strong> and <strong>FIFA Soccer</strong> in the United States, in 1993 through its <strong>EA Sports </strong>division.  The game was an instant success on the Sony Mega Drive rivalling other established computer football games of the time such as <strong>Sensible Soccer</strong> and <strong>Kick Off</strong>.</p>
<p>FIFA Football was the first football game to receive official licensing from FIFA, the world governing body of football.  Now, 18 years on, EA’s FIFA now includes more exclusively-licensed leagues including the English Premier League &amp; Football League, Italy’s Serie A, Spain’s La Liga, the German Bundesliga, French Ligue 1, Dutch Eredivisie, Mexico’s Primera División, USA’s MLS, South Korea’s K-League and Australia’s Hyundai A-League.</p>
<p>The official licensing deals means gamers can play as real teams in real leagues, unlike the other great football computer game, Pro Evolution Soccer where team names are thinly disguised &#8211; Manchester Reds (Manchester United), North London (Arsenal) and West Midlands Village (Aston Villa).  To some this may not be a big issue.  But for me, it adds to the authenticity.</p>
<p><strong>FIFA 12</strong> (<strong>FIFA Soccer 12</strong> in North America) is the nineteenth edition of the game and David Rutter, the line producer for FIFA 12 has promised <em>&#8220;a revolutionary year for FIFA &#8230; especially in the gameplay department.&#8221;</em></p>

<p>Following the sacking of Andy Gray by Sky for his sexist comments earlier this year, the voice of former Arsenal &amp; England striker and Sky football pundit <strong>Alan Smith</strong> is included alongside commentary from <strong>Martin Tyler</strong>. The voices of <strong>Clive Tyldesley</strong> and <strong>Andy Townsend</strong> are also used for tournament modes.</p>
<p>FIFA 12 will include new and improved features such as the “<em><strong>Player Impact Engine</strong></em>”, “<em><strong>Tactical Defending</strong></em>” and “<em><strong>Precision Dribbling</strong></em>”.  The following video shows how the new player impact engine improves the collision variety, accuracy and momentum preservation.</p>
<p><!-- Smart Youtube --><span class="youtube"><object width="425" height="355"><param name="movie" value="http://www.youtube.com/v/xVYnjMc1Z9k&amp;rel=1&amp;color1=d6d6d6&amp;color2=f0f0f0&amp;border=&amp;fs=1&amp;hl=en&amp;autoplay=&amp;showinfo=0&amp;iv_load_policy=3&amp;showsearch=0"></param><param name="allowFullScreen" value="true"></param><embed src="http://www.youtube.com/v/xVYnjMc1Z9k&amp;rel=1&amp;color1=d6d6d6&amp;color2=f0f0f0&amp;border=&amp;fs=1&amp;hl=en&amp;autoplay=&amp;showinfo=0&amp;iv_load_policy=3&amp;showsearch=0" type="application/x-shockwave-flash" allowfullscreen="true" width="425" height="355" ></embed><param name="wmode" value="transparent" /></object></span><a href="http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=xVYnjMc1Z9k"><img src="http://img.youtube.com/vi/xVYnjMc1Z9k/default.jpg" width="130" height="97" border=0></a></p>
<p>‘Tactical Defending’ offers advanced functionality by employing the ability to defend tactically which allows a team to place equal importance on positioning, intercepting passes and tackling.</p>
<p>‘Precision dribbling’ allows a player to dribble whilst shielding the ball whilst in possession. This allows the player in possession greater freedom while holding players off, whereas before this functionality left the player rooted to the spot.</p>
<p>Furthermore, close control has been included, allowing a player to take smaller, more frequent touches, keeping closer control when in possession of the ball.</p>
<p>All this added functionality will offer better, faster, more realistic gameplay.  I can’t wait to get my hands on a copy of EA FIFA 12.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Call Of Duty Modern Warfare 3</strong> is the latest release to be announced in this hugely successful <strong>action war game</strong> and is due for release on 8th November 2011 from<strong> Activision</strong>.</p>

<p>Call of Duty Modern Warfare 3 will be the third instalment in the <strong>Modern Warfare series</strong>, and no less than the eighth instalment of <strong>Call of Duty</strong>.  Like the previous versions of this brilliant game <strong>Call Of Duty: MW3 </strong>will be a <em><strong>First-Person-Shooter game</strong></em>; and to beat the competition in a flooded market of  action war games, Modern warfare 3 will run at a faster 60FPS.</p>
<p>Doing a grand marketing job in promoting the game, the developers have revealed that Modern Warfare 3 will, among others, feature a new survival mode. Survival mode features one to two players fighting endless waves of enemies with each wave getting more difficult.</p>
<p>Some critics are comparing the game to <strong>Call of Duty: World at War</strong> played in <strong>Nazi Zombies mode</strong>.  But with MW3 enemies do no not automatically spawn in fixed places but instead uses a more sophisticated logic allowing enemies to spawn at a position based on the current location of the player.</p>
<p>Call of Duty Modern Warfare 3 has been developed by the American game developer company, Infinity Ward, who have been responsible for three instalments in the Call of Duty franchise.  All of the original 22 developers at Infinity Ward came from the team that had developed Medal of Honor: Allied Assault.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Sony PlayStation PSN Store</strong> to be relaunched on Tuesday 24th May.</p>
<p>Sony expects the PlayStation store to be back online tomorrow, according to a memo sent by Sony to developer and publishing partners.</p>
<p>When the PlayStation store returns, Sony will begin by resuming the scheduled releases that were interrupted by the PSN downtime.</p>
<p>Alongside the store&#8217;s relaunch will be content originally scheduled for 26th April and the first PlayStation update affected by PSN downtime. Three days later on 27th May, there will be another store update for games originally scheduled for 3rd May.</p>
<p>The following week, the PlayStation store will update twice on 31st May and 3rd June, covering content that was supposed to release during the past three weeks. At that point, the PlayStation store will be back on schedule and return to a single content update each week.</p>
<p>Though these are Sony&#8217;s stated plans for relaunching the PlayStation store, the memo says that the firm is willing to adjust content releases on a case-by-case basis.</p>
<p>Users will also be able to download their free games as part of Sony&#8217;s &#8216;<em>Welcome Back</em>&#8216; programme once the PlayStation store returns.</p>
